**Changelog — Quartzfind 3.9**

The setting `RANKER_BOOST_MODE` has been renamed to `RELEVANCE_TUNING_PROFILE` to match the new scoring docs. Support: old configs still load but log a deprecation warning. Relevance weights for title matches are unchanged. To enable the tuning API on a customer instance, add the following line to the instance env file.

env line for fajop-taguf: VAULT_KEY20=82a8caa7b14c704c3638

**Q: Should we enable per-message compression on Driftwire websockets?**

Tradeoffs: compression cuts bandwidth roughly 60% on our chatty telemetry frames, but context takeover raises memory per connection and, more relevant to your review, can leak secrets via compression-oracle attacks if attacker-controlled data shares a frame with sensitive payloads. We disable compression on authenticated channels for that reason. To inspect the channel policy store yourself, unseal it with the recovery passphrase below.

recovery phrase for bajeg-hahop: holix-quenok-praox-eliius-giliel-holath-istix-tamvan-fenir-aldeth

**Minutes: Management Meeting — Budget Request**

Present: Okafor, Lindqvist, Behrens. Okafor presented the Silverpine tooling request totalling one quarter's contingency reserve. Lindqvist questioned the depreciation schedule; Behrens confirmed amortisation over four years is defensible. Agreed: finance to validate assumptions before sign-off next Tuesday. No objections recorded. The rationale underpinning approval is summarised in the note below.

confidential, fawig-bagep: Gross margin on Oliael came in at 20 percent against a plan of 20 percent. Only 3 of the 140 pilot accounts renewed Oliael, so a churn review is set for July 15.